running livedocs + hebrew+ php5, i found out that  for some 8bit, not
'ISO-8859-1' encoding, libxml it just mark all the 80 - FF range with
question marks.

the windows-1255 charset is one that affected by this behavior so we have to
mark all the hebrew xml files as ISO-8859-1, but the old build system
doesn't like it.
we have here more incompatibility of the old and new systems.

Since the RTL stuff is not working in the old build system anyway, it would probably be better to exclude Hebrew from that build system and so encoding and stuff would not be problematic. Hebrew can also be one of the good test targets for livedocs :)
